The Access Center nurse supports Maine Medical Partners’ primary care outpatient practices by being the “first call resolution” to patient inquiries. The Registered Nurse works independently, but is also a member of an RN triage team. The candidate we’re seeking has strong triage skills and is comfortable responding to calls according to clinical assessment protocols.
This is a 32-hour position offering a day-shift schedule during the Monday-Friday work week. The availability to train on site is required. Once fully trained this is a work from home position.
Position Summary
Position serves as the primary point of contact for patients calling with clinical matters, and practices nursing via the telephone using the nursing process and physician approved protocols.
Required Minimum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ities (KSAs)
Education: Completion of RN degree from accredited school of nursing.
License/Certifications: Active unencumbered State of Maine RN license or eligible for licensure. Current BLS certification.
Experience: Minimum two years’ experience working in a medical facility.
Knowledge of telephone-based clinical assessment techniques.
Knowledge of medical practice telephone triage protocols.
Skill in making decisions and responding quickly and calmly.
Proficient computer skills with skill in using electronic medical records.
Knowledge of customer service principles and techniques.
Excellent professional judgment and decision-making skills.
Excellent communication, interpersonal and customer service skills.
Excellent organizational skills.
Ability to maintain confidentiality.
Ability to work independently and as a team member.
